I've had my yellow coris wrasse in my 28 gallon nano for around 2-3 weeks now. Eats fine, always active, swims normal. Been doing great, but I haven't seen him today. Is this a regular occurance? :tongue:

I have a bluespot jawfish and a clownfish that have been in the tank for 2-3 months.
 
check the overflow boxcould be in the sand bed sleeping still
how long has the lights been on without it showing?
 
Check your sump-thing at the back of the tank thoroughly. Also, wrasses are kinda known to disappear for no reason. :-/
 
If it's still gone after a week or 2 and not in your sump. I'd go through the rocks to see if it's gone or has passsed and is being eaten by your cleaners, since it's only a 28cube it shouldn't be that hard.
